What a lash consultation really is
A lash consultation is the short conversation at the start of the appointment where you find out what the client wants, look at their natural lashes and eye shape, and agree on the set you are about to create. On paper it sounds simple. In practice it is the most valuable few minutes of the whole booking, because it is where expectations are set and trust is won.
Done well, the client feels heard and leaves with the look they hoped for. Done in a rush, you are both guessing, and guessing is expensive. If the planning side is new to you, our guide on how to do lash mapping covers the technical map that sits underneath a good consultation.
Why redos and no shows start at the consultation
When a client describes the look they want in words, you are both translating. Wispy means one thing to her and another to you. A little drama to one person is a full 10D set to another. You apply your honest read of her words, and sometimes the read is off. That is not a skill problem, it is a communication problem, and words alone are a blunt tool for something as visual as lashes.
The same gap explains a surprising number of cancellations. A client who is unsure what she will get is more likely to put off the appointment, talk herself out of it, or simply not show. Certainty does the opposite. When she has already seen and approved the look, she arrives excited and committed.
The preview that removes every surprise
The fix is to stop describing the set and start showing it. Map the look on a photo of the client's own eyes, right there in the consultation, and let her see it before a single lash goes on. Style, curl, length and color, all on her face rather than on a stranger from an inspiration photo.
Now the conversation changes. Instead of hoping you understood, you ask a simple question. Is this the look? She can ask for more length here, a softer curl there, a touch of color through the tips, and you adjust it in seconds. By the time you begin, you are both working from the same picture. There is no awkward reveal at the end, because the reveal already happened and she said yes to it.
A preview turns the riskiest moment of the appointment, the final mirror, into the easiest. She has already seen the look. You are simply delivering the set she chose.

How to run a consultation clients remember
A repeatable routine keeps every consultation calm and thorough. A simple version looks like this.
- Ask about the goal and the lifestyle. Natural for work, full for an event, something low maintenance between fills.
- Check the natural lashes and eye shape so you can guide her toward a set that suits and lasts.
- Map the look on a photo of her eyes. Try a couple of options side by side so the choice feels like hers.
- Agree on the final style, curl, length and color, and confirm she is happy before you start.
- Save the approved design to her profile so the next fill begins exactly where this one finished.

Frequently asked questions
What is a lash consultation?
A lash consultation is the short conversation at the start of an appointment where you learn what the client wants, assess their natural lashes and eye shape, and agree on the set you will create. It is where trust is built and where the final look is decided, long before you pick up a tweezer.
How do I improve client retention as a lash artist?
Retention starts with clients getting exactly what they pictured. Show the set on a photo of their own eyes during the consultation, agree on it together, then deliver it. When the result matches the preview, clients trust you, rebook on the spot and refer their friends.
Should I show a client a preview before lashing?
Yes. A preview removes the guesswork. The client sees the style, curl and color on their own eyes, you both agree before any lash goes on, and there is no awkward reveal at the end. It is the single fastest way to cut redos and raise satisfaction.
What should a lash consultation include?
Cover the client goals, lifestyle and maintenance, a quick look at their natural lash health and eye shape, the style, curl, length and color, and a clear preview of the final set. Save the agreed look so you can recreate it at the next fill.
